Top Online Psychology Courses for Personal Enrichment and Professional Development

1. Introduction to Psychology – Yale University (Coursera)

Taught by Professor Paul Bloom, this course is one of the most popular online psychology classes available. It provides a comprehensive overview of the fundamental principles of psychology, including topics like perception, cognition, emotion, development, and social behavior. The course is engaging and accessible, making it perfect for those new to the subject. By understanding basic psychological concepts, learners can gain insights into their own behaviors and those of others, promoting personal growth and improved interpersonal skills.

2. Social Psychology – Wesleyan University (Coursera)

This course, instructed by Dr. Scott Plous, delves into how people think, influence, and relate to one another. It covers key topics such as persuasion, conformity, prejudice, and group dynamics. Social psychology is particularly useful for those interested in improving their communication skills, leadership abilities, and understanding of social interactions. The course includes real-world applications and experiments, making the content both practical and fascinating.

3. Positive Psychology – University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ill (Coursera)

For those focused on personal development and well-being, this course offers evidence-based strategies for building a happier, more fulfilling life. Dr. Barbara Fredrickson, a leading researcher in the field, guides students through topics like resilience, mindfulness, positive emotions, and strengths-based living. This course is ideal for anyone looking to enhance their mental health, cultivate positivity, and apply psychological principles to everyday life.

4. Psychology of Leadership – Cornell University (eCornell)

Aimed at professionals seeking to advance their careers, this certificate program explores the psychological foundations of effective leadership. Topics include motivation, team dynamics, decision-making, and organizational behavior. The course is highly interactive, with live sessions and practical projects. It’s particularly beneficial for managers, executives, and anyone aspiring to lead with greater empathy and effectiveness.

5. Abnormal Psychology – MIT OpenCourseWare

For those interested in mental health and clinical psychology, this free course provides an in-depth look at psychological disorders, their causes, and treatments. Based on MIT’s on-campus curriculum, the course includes lecture notes, assignments, and readings. It’s a rigorous option for students considering a career in counseling or psychology, as well as for those who wish to deepen their understanding of mental health issues.

6. Introduction to Clinical Psychology – University of Edinburgh (edX)

This course offers a glimpse into the world of clinical psychology, covering assessment, diagnosis, and therapeutic interventions. It’s taught by practicing clinical psychologists and includes case studies and expert interviews. This is an excellent choice for anyone considering a career in mental health or seeking to better understand psychological disorders and their treatments.

7. Consumer Psychology: The Psychology of Marketing (Udemy)

Marketing professionals and business owners can benefit greatly from this applied psychology course. It explores how psychological principles influence consumer behavior, including decision-making, persuasion, and brand loyalty. The course is packed with practical examples and strategies that can be directly applied to marketing campaigns and business growth.

8. Developmental Psychology: A Journey of Growth Throughout the Lifespan – University of Minnesota (Coursera)

This course examines human development from infancy to old age, covering physical, cognitive, and social changes. It’s ideal for educators, parents, healthcare workers, or anyone interested in understanding how people grow and change over time. The insights gained can improve personal relationships and inform professional practices in fields like education and counseling.

9. Forensic Psychology – Open University (FutureLearn)

A niche but fascinating area, forensic psychology explores the intersection of psychology and the legal system. This course covers topics such as criminal behavior, eyewitness testimony, and offender rehabilitation. It’s suitable for those interested in law enforcement, legal careers, or criminal psychology.

10.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) Practitioner Course (Udemy)

For those looking to acquire practical skills in mental health, this course provides training in CBT, one of the most widely used therapeutic approaches. It teaches techniques for managing anxiety, depression, and stress, and can be useful for both personal application and professional development in coaching or counseling.


How to Choose the Right Course for You

With so many options available, selecting the right course can seem daunting. Here are a few factors to consider:

  • Your Goals: Are you learning for personal enrichment or professional advancement?
  • Level of Difficulty: Some courses are introductory, while others assume prior knowledge.
  • Time Commitment: Check the estimated hours per week and course duration.
  • Credentials: Will you receive a certificate, continuing education credits, or academic credit?
  • Format: Do you prefer self-paced learning or structured classes with deadlines?
  • Cost: Many courses are free to audit, but certificates or advanced features may require payment.
